BABY-LED WEANING OATMEAL BITES



Baby-Led Weaning Oatmeal Bites image

These oatmeal bites are perfect for a baby who is working on baby-led weaning or a toddler who is self-feeding. These bites are packed with protein, fats, and nutrients! Once your child has mastered different fruits or nut butters, you can mix them into the cooked oatmeal.

Provided by Lauren Magenta

Categories     Appetizers and Snacks

Time 1h15m

Yield 4

Number Of Ingredients 6

1 ¾ cups milk
1 cup quick-cooking oats
1 tablespoon chia seeds
1 tablespoon ground flax seeds
1 tablespoon hemp seeds
½ cup fresh blueberries

Steps:

  • Pour milk and oats into a pot over medium heat and mix to combine. Stir in chia seeds, ground flax seeds, and hemp seeds. Bring oatmeal to a soft boil; reduce heat and cook until slightly thickened, about 5 minutes.
  • Pour oatmeal into a glass dish with an airtight lid. Stir in blueberries. Refrigerate until completely cooled before cutting into bite-sized pieces, about 1 hour.

APPLESAUCE OATMEAL BITES FOR TODDLERS



Applesauce Oatmeal Bites for Toddlers image

These are the perfect finger food for toddlers! They make a great breakfast or on-the-go snack. You can substitute the applesauce with any flavor of fruit puree.

Provided by VirginiaLark

Categories     Appetizers and Snacks     Snacks     Granola Bar Recipes

Time 15m

Yield 64

Number Of Ingredients 2

2 cups quick-cooking oats
1 cup applesauce

Steps:

  • Preheat the oven to 350 degrees F (175 degrees C). Line an 8-inch square baking dish with parchment paper.
  • Combine oats and applesauce until moist. Spread into the prepared baking dish.
  • Bake in the preheated oven until sticky, 10 to 12 minutes.
  • Remove from the oven, flip onto a cutting board, and cut into 1-inch squares. Allow to cool before serving.

APPLESAUCE BAKED OATMEAL



Applesauce Baked Oatmeal image

I make this on the weekend for the kids to eat through the week. I double the recipe with no problems. It is a great way to use up the applesauce in the fridge.

Provided by Mikekirsten1

Categories     100+ Breakfast and Brunch Recipes     Cereals     Oatmeal Recipes

Time 35m

Yield 6

Number Of Ingredients 9

1 ½ cups quick-cooking oats
¼ cup white sugar
1 teaspoon baking powder
¾ teaspoon salt
½ cup milk
¼ cup butter, softened
¼ cup applesauce
1 egg, beaten
1 teaspoon vanilla extract

Steps:

  • Preheat oven to 350 degrees F (175 degrees C). Grease a 9x13-inch baking dish.
  • Combine oats, sugar, baking powder, and salt together in a bowl. Add milk, butter, applesauce, egg, and vanilla extract; mix until a smooth, thin consistency is reached. Pour oatmeal into prepared baking dish.
  • Bake in the preheated oven until edges are golden, 25 to 30 minutes.

APPLE OATMEAL BITES



Apple Oatmeal Bites image

Sue Violette of Neillsville, Wisconsin sends these chewy snacks that are perfect packers. Take them with you on car trips, hikes, or pop them in the kids' lunch bags. And with lots of oats and apples, you'll have plenty of fruit and fiber in every bite.

Provided by Taste of Home

Categories     Desserts

Time 30m

Yield about 2-1/2 dozen.

Number Of Ingredients 13

2 egg whites
1/4 cup fat-free milk
2 tablespoons canola oil
1/2 teaspoon vanilla extract
2 cups quick-cooking oats
1/2 cup all-purpose flour
1/4 cup sugar
1/4 cup packed brown sugar
1 teaspoon ground cinnamon
1/2 teaspoon baking powder
1/2 teaspoon salt
1/4 teaspoon ground nutmeg
1 cup chopped peeled apple

Steps:

  • In a large bowl, beat the egg whites, milk, oil and vanilla. Combine the oats, flour, sugars, cinnamon, baking powder, salt and nutmeg; gradually add to egg white mixture and mix well. Stir in apple. , Drop by tablespoonfuls 2 in. apart onto baking sheets coated with cooking spray. Bake at 350° for 10-12 minutes or until bottoms are lightly browned. Remove to wire racks.

15 HEALTHY OATMEAL RECIPES FOR BABIES, TODDLERS, AND BIG …
15-healthy-oatmeal-recipes-for-babies-toddlers-and-big image

From yummytoddlerfood.com
  • Baby Oatmeal with Butternut Squash. Make healthy baby oatmeal (or toddler oatmeal!) for kids that features whole grains, fiber, and veggies. Plus, you can make this quick breakfast recipe in just 5 minutes and it tastes sort of like pie!
  • Applesauce Oatmeal. Stir a few spoonfuls of applesauce into old-fashioned oats or instant oats for a low-sugar way to add sweetness. You’ll also add some Vitamin C to your toddler’s oatmeal.
  • Oatmeal with Fruit. It’s easy to make oatmeal with any sort of fruit you like—fresh, dried, canned frozen. This base recipe has all sorts of easy options!
  • Cocoa Oats. Stir 1 teaspoon cocoa powder into a serving of oats for a morning treat. This pairs particularly well with a swirl of nut butter and sliced bananas or strawberries.
  • Overnight Steel Cut Oatmeal with Apples. Stir together a few healthy ingredients in the crockpot, set it to cook overnight, and wake up to this nutritious Apple Steel Cut Oatmeal recipe to share with the whole family—babies and toddlers included!
  • Peanut Butter and Jelly Oatmeal. Stir a spoonful of peanut butter into a bowl of either instant or rolled oats. Top with some favorite jam for fruity sweetness.
  • Apple Cinnamon Oatmeal. Made with just a few wholesome ingredients, this Apple Cinnamon Oatmeal cooks up fast and easily—which is exactly what you want in a toddler breakfast!
  • Leftover Oatmeal Pancakes. Stir together 1/4-cup leftover oatmeal, 1 egg, and ¼ teaspoon baking powder. Cook as pancakes (smaller is better), letting them set almost completely before carefully flipping.
  • Carrot Cake Oatmeal. With carrots and apples in the mix, this easy recipe is a perfect way to offer veggies for breakfast.
  • Coconut Chia Oatmeal with Apricots. Take your standard bowl of oats to the tropics by using light coconut milk instead of regular, and adding diced dried apricots and a sprinkle of chia seeds.
